Almost All Lice at the moment are immune to over the counter treatment



Researchers observed that head lice (Pediculus humanus capitis) in 42 of the forty eight states studied carry a mean of three genetic mutations that make those bugs impervious to popular over-the-counter anti-lice remedies. inside the remaining six states, the lice had zero, one or two of the three mutations, on common, the researchers reported within the study, published on line March 31 in the journal of medical Entomology.
moreover, an in depth analysis confirmed that ninety eight.three percentage of the genes worried in those mutations had been, in truth, mutated in a way that helped the lice continue to exist the maximum popular remedies, the researchers observed.
"What it's telling us is that, right now, those over the counter products aren't nearly as powerful as they was," stated examine predominant investigator John Clark, a professor of environmental toxicology and chemistry on the university of Massachusetts Amherst.
Clark, who research the results of insecticides at the brain, started learning lice after hearing that people had been having problem getting rid of the bugs. He and his colleagues reached out to high school nurses throughout the u . s . a ., and asked them to accumulate samples of head lice that could be used for the have a look at.
In all, the researchers got samples from 138 sites within forty eight states (Alaska and West Virginia had been no longer protected). In most states, the samples came from urban, suburban and rural schools, which helped the researchers recognize how a good deal lice resistance had spread, Clark stated.

Louse mutations
Lice are bugs, and in the beyond, over-the-counter insecticides killed lice by causing louse muscle paralysis and dying. but now, lice with one or greater of these specific mutations of their DNA can live to tell the tale these pesticides, and pass the mutations onto their offspring, Clark said.
The maximum famous lice treatments, which use pesticides known as permethrins and pyrethroids, are actually noticeably useless, Clark stated. however this newfound resistance is not sudden, Clark said.
"there's nothing precise approximately lice becoming immune to the pyrethroids," Clark instructed stay science. "we've over three hundred one-of-a-kind bugs which have emerge as immune to the pyrethroids, and lots of the ones insects have become resistant via acquiring these mutations exactly as the head louse has carried out."
while over-the-counter treatments might not paintings, 3 new prescription-based totally remedies —Ulesfia, Natroba and Sklice —nonetheless show consequences, he stated. So, "in case you need an powerful treatment, you're in all likelihood going to ought to see your physician," Clark stated.
the new have a look at is very significant and properly-accomplished, said Coby Schal, a professor of entomology at North Carolina kingdom college who became no longer worried within the studies.
"they've gotten samples from all around the america, that is splendid," Schal stated. "it's sincerely pretty difficult to do."
Schal brought that the prescription-primarily based remedies give human beings "a little little bit of respiratory room, however the fingers race among us and those insects — in this situation, the lice — will maintain, and i understand who will win."
The look at turned into paid for, in part, with money from Sanofi Pasteur, the business enterprise that makes Sklice. however the funder turned into now not worried in the layout, management or records interpretation, the researchers stated.
